Output e8dcec295281723c48ea3e5a73a06efffa2affe3c9bd66a018efd9f95df742f0:0

value
5972700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b58ab4ebf58a055859818b651d373fdb77e534 OP_EQUAL
address
3KiQX5fvWaRFTpFZ1qNWRZp3YvFES4EebU
transaction
e8dcec295281723c48ea3e5a73a06efffa2affe3c9bd66a018efd9f95df742f0
confirmations
294768
spent
true